Abstract
The potential advantages of fluorinated porphyrin photosensitizers are outlined. The syntheses of fluorinated analogues of sensitizers which are known to be active in vivo are described with particular reference to compounds of the tetrakis(hydroxyphenyl)porphyrin series. Three new fluorinated (hydroxyphenyl)porphyrins are prepared [5,10,15,20-tetrakis(2-fluoro-3- hydroxyphenyl)porphyrin; 5,10,15,20-tetrakis(2,4-difluoro-3-hydroxyphenyl)porphyrin; and 5,10,15,20-tetrakis(3,5-difluoro-4-hydroxyphenyl)porphyrin], and some of their relevant properties are described.
